PLYMSTOCK teacher Kairn Stone comfortably won the 2015 Plymouth Half Marathon.
The 38-year-old, who competes for Newham & Essex Beagles, led from start to finish.
Stone completed the course in 69 minutes and 47 seconds.
He was nearly five minutes ahead of Mounts Bay’s Neil Eddy (1:14.40) in second.
Tamar Trotters’ Jacob Landers came third in 1:15.22, Southampton’s Richard Waldron fourth (1:15.40) and Neal Russell fifth (1:16.23).
Erme Valley Harriers’ Andy Norris was first over-40 veteran home and eighth finisher overall in 1:18.00. Following him to the line in ninth was Bere Alston’s Ben Neale (1:18.35).
First women was Hayle’s Emma Schuck, who clocked 1:21.52.
Second and first female over-40 was Bristol’s Annabel Granger (1:22.46). Bere Alston’s Rebecca Mingo was third home in 1:27.25.
Tamar Trotters’ Anne Luke was fifth and first female over-55 in 1:30.23.
Nearly 4,000 runners finished the race.
